The PC's radiator can be designed specifically for liquid-cooling systems, or it can be the heater core from a car. Heater cores dispel lots of heat - they provide the warm air for a car's heating system in the winter. Water-cooled radiators for PCs work by circulating water around the components that generate the most heat, such as the CPU and graphics card.
The water absorbs the heat from these components and carries it away to a radiator, where it is cooled by air flowing over the radiator fins. Is a radiator good for PC?
